Environmental Justice Coalition for Water (EIN: 20-2539559) has filed an IRS Form 990 from fiscal year 2016–2017. In its fiscal year 2017 IRS Form 990 filing, Environmental Justice Coalition for Water, a 501(c)(3) charitable organization, reported compensation for 1 out of 11 total employees. Among the employees shown here, the average compensation is $75,000. The highest compensated employee at Environmental Justice Coalition for Water is Colin Bailey with fiscal year 2017 compensation of $75,000.

The Environmental Justice Coalition for Water (EJCW), formed in 1999, is a network of volunteer and non-profit organizations from throughout California working to ensure that water policies in the state meet the economic, environmental, and health needs of all people, particularly low-income and people of color communities. The EJCW serves as a public voice and advocate of environmental justice issues in California water policy. We recognize that access to safe, affordable water is a crucial part of achieving economic development, a clean environment, and ensuring public health for low-income communities and communities of color.
